Tour through the cemetery
The situation of the Jews in Hamburg and Altona from the 16th to the 20th century is illuminated through the prism of Jewish burial culture and the historical conditions which shaped this are explained. The tour also looks at funerary art as exemplified by selected gravesites. In addition, the fate of the cemetery during the Nazi era is presented, along with the comprehensive restoration completed in recent years.
